WitrynaIf you are the only person who has signed the lease, in addition to your immediate family, state law allows you to have one roommate (i.e. an occupant of the apartment who has not signed the lease). Your roommate’s dependent children are also permitted. Any lease provisions disallowing a roommate (and dependent children) are illegal. summit league championship gamesWitryna5 gru 2024 · Many states have laws protecting victims of domestic violence, such as by providing early termination rights, and some states consider violence between roommates to be domestic violence. There are many ways to find a … summit league softball scheduleWitrynaThe rights of roommates who are not family members are limited. They may be evicted when the tenant on the lease vacates the apartment. In addition, the named tenant can ask a roommate to leave the shared apartment by commencing a roommate holdover case in NYC Housing Court. summit league basketball tourney 2021Witryna17 lip 2024 · The short answer is: yes, it is legal to sublease in NYC.
